
Gallery Scans Art Buyer’s Interests
Showing at the tech-art STRP Festival is the Art Valuation Service by Eyal Fied and Luther Thie. Visitors don an EEG brain scanning device and then peruse the artworks. The Acclair device monitors brain patterns and they are vizualized in real time on the gallery’s walls.
We suspect that the Acclair AVS is provocatively tongue in cheek but it nevertheless questions both the manner in which art market valuation currently operates and also the appropriateness of deploying neuroscientific methods to understand all realms of human experience.
